Treating Minor Injuries on Yourself: A Step-by-Step Guide
Minor injuries may not appear severe however can lead to problems if left neglected:
Clean the wound with soap and water. Apply antiseptic. Cover with a sterile bandage. Monitor for signs of infection (redness, swelling).Tilting Head Back for Nosebleeds: A Reliable Method
One typical injury is nosebleeds-- a scenario that many individuals deal with at some point.
- To handle this successfully: Sit upright. Tilt your head slightly forward (not back). Pinch your nostrils with each other for around five minutes.
By adhering to these steps properly, you can prevent blood from moving down your throat while making certain appropriate pressure is applied.

Kitchen Safety and security: Dealing with Cooking Area Blade Cuts Effectively
The kitchen is frequently where mishaps occur because of sharp utensils like knives.
Basic Steps for Treating Cooking Area Knife Cuts
If you or somebody else suffers from a cooking area knife cut:
Rinse under trendy water. Apply gentle pressure utilizing a tidy cloth. Use adhesive bandages if necessary; take into consideration stitches if blood loss does not stop after 10 minutes.Fire Extinguisher Operation: A Secret Safety And Security Skill
Knowing exactly how to operate a fire extinguisher can substantially boost security throughout fires-- an important skill every house ought to master!
The PASS Technique
Remember this phrase when using an extinguisher:
- Pull the pin. Aim low at the base of the fire. Squeeze the manage slowly. Sweep from side-to-side up until extinguished.
When Not to Utilize a Fire Extinguisher
Understand scenarios where using an extinguisher might not be risk-free-- like huge fires or if smoke makes it hard to breathe! In those situations, leave immediately!
